Reelfoot Lake, TN (quake chron) - TN010 Additional Site information D.W. STAHLE, M.K. CLEAVELAND climatic response is iffy after the New Madrid quakes of late 1811, early 1812. Pub: D.W. Stahle, R.B. VanArsdale, M.K. Cleaveland. 1992. Tectonic signal in baldcypress trees at Reelfoot Lake, Tennessee. Seismological Res. Letters 63: 439-448.
